The progress has been kinda slow. I've had too many projects and things to do at the moment. Currently I've built the dataset which defines all controls. Nearly all knobs and switches are done too. Binary format conversion is working too. Now i just need to arrange the GUI, check the sysex messaging system(it's a bit different to other synths) and it should be beta testable :)

I also noticed in the manual that it might be possible to include an editable Arp to every patch. And it includes controllers too! So basicly, if i can hack it up correctly and if it indeed works as i understood, we could have an editable arp per patch which can double as a modulation sequencer. That could be sweet :love:
I'll do a simple editor without the seq hack first though..


Edit: Ok, been hacking this seq thing up. The manual describes a very flexible system of note events and 5 controllers at a range of 2 bars. Max 256 events. The flexibility is that it can be turned into six simultaneous sequencer tracks, and can be made to do envelope type of stuff for controllers or pitch... Wow. Loving this synth more and more :)
